Can I Use Prawns Instead Of Shrimp . Prawns tend to be larger than shrimp, and often taste sweeter. The easiest way to tell the difference between a prawn and a shrimp is by looking at their legs. Prawns have three pairs of legs with pincers, while shrimps only have one pair of legs with pincers. you can use prawns and shrimp interchangeably in cooking, but the flavors may differ depending on breed and if. The choice between prawns and shrimp often comes down to personal preference, the specific recipe, and the desired presentation.
